How Do You Know If Yeast Has Gone Bad?
There are a few signs to look out for to know if yeast has gone bad. The first is a change in color; if the yeast has turned a darker shade or appears gray or brown, it has gone bad. Another sign is a change in smell; fresh yeast should have a slightly sweet and yeasty smell, but if it has a sour or rotten smell, it has gone bad. Additionally, if the yeast does not activate or rise when added to a recipe, it may also be a sign that it is no longer fresh.
